    I built this one for my dad, I took the colors from an old hunting shotgun he has and roughly applied them to a hilt with just a very minor weathering.
    Specs:
    Rustoleum Hammered Bronze baked on
    Real leather in the grips. I will never do this again btw.
    Nano Biscotte running Lightmeat
    Rebel Cyan that's more minty green. Not my favorite but still a really cool color.
    Guarded Switch, I know what you all are going to say. I wanted a lighted switch but my pop's said no thanks.
    Standard Speaker

    Leather is glued on the hilt? If yes, then... it's done wrong

    Try to stitch the leather on the hilt with curved needle, and then use steam to tighten it on the hilt. Looks much better

    You can also use some bee wax, that real one, not synthetic- gives nice, hard surface (it is also known as medieval leather hardening and used to produce leather armour)
